2.—(1) The Local Authorities (Standing Orders) (Wales) Regulations 2006(1) are amended as follows.
(2) In regulation 2, in the definition of “ relevant authority”, after “means” insert, “(subject to regulation 4A)”;
(3) After regulation 4 insert—
4A.—(1) In this regulation—
“committee” (“pwyllgor”) means a committee of a relevant authority by which a relevant function is to be discharged and includes a sub-committee;
“relevant authority” (“awdurdod perthnasol”) means a local planning authority in Wales which is—
“relevant function” (“swyddogaeth berthnasol”) has the meaning given by section 319ZD of the Town and Country Planning Act 1990(4).
(2) No later than the first ordinary meeting of the relevant authority falling after 5 May 2017, the relevant authority must, in respect of the matters mentioned in paragraph (3)—
(a)make standing orders incorporating the provisions set out in Schedule 2A, or provisions to like effect; and
(b)modify any of their existing standing orders so far as it is necessary to do so to conform with those provisions.
(3) The matters referred to in paragraph (2) are—
(a)quorum for a meeting of a committee;
(b)membership of a committee”.
(4) After Schedule 2, insert —
regulation 4A
1. No business is to be transacted at a meeting of a committee unless at least half of the total number of members of the committee, rounded to the nearest whole number, is present.
2. A relevant authority is not to appoint another of their members to act as a member of a committee in the absence of the member appointed in accordance with the Size and Composition of Local Planning Authority Committees (Wales) Regulations 2017(5).”
A joint planning board may be constituted for an area in Wales by order under section 2(1B) of the Town and Country Planning Act 1990 (c. 8).
See section 4A of the Town and Country Planning Act 1990. National Park authorities are the sole local planning authority for the area of the Park.
1990 c. 8. Section 319ZD was inserted by section 39(1) of the Planning (Wales) Act 2015 (anaw 4).
